Technical Profile
- Series: Honeywell 112
- Component type: NTC thermistor
- Construction: Bead / glass style
- Nominal resistance: 100 kOhm
- Resistance tolerance references: 20%
- Operating temperature references: -60 °C to 300 °C
- Mounting style: Free hanging

Selection Perspective
Choosing a thermistor is rarely only about nominal resistance. Engineers also consider packaging style, temperature range, measurement circuit design, and where the part sits relative to the thermal target. The Honeywell 112-104KAH-H01 temperature sensor is relevant when those decisions favor a compact, free-hanging, discrete sensing element.
